The Science of Sustained Attention
Sustained attention is a vital cognitive skill that allows us to focus on a task for an extended period of time without being easily distracted. Scientific research indicates that human attention naturally moves in waves rather than remaining completely linear over long periods. Recognizing these natural shifts helps you plan demanding work during your peak mental hours rather than forcing productivity during periods of natural fatigue.
When cognitive resources drain, individuals become far more vulnerable to minor external disruptions like phone notifications or ambient noise. Building awareness of your specific attention span allows you to set realistic milestones throughout your workday. By aligning your schedule with your brain's natural rhythms, you can drastically decrease the mental strain required to finish complex projects.
Designing a Frictionless Work Environment
Your physical and digital surroundings play a massive role in determining how easily you can maintain deep concentration from start to finish. A disorganized workspace introduces subtle cognitive triggers that constantly pull your mind away from the primary objective. Taking a few minutes to clear your desk and close unnecessary browser tabs establishes a strong visual boundary for your mind.
Digital interruptions represent the most common reason modern projects remain unfinished or delayed. Utilizing website blockers and placing mobile devices in another room minimizes the impulse to engage in reactive multitasking behaviors. A clean, quiet workspace acts as a protective shield for your working memory, allowing deep strategic thinking to flourish naturally.
Implementing Structured Transition Rituals
Crossing the mental threshold into a highly intensive task frequently causes procrastination due to the perceived effort required. Establishing a brief, repeatable startup routine prepares your brain for incoming workloads by signaling that it is time to shift away from casual tracking. This practice primes your neural pathways, making the initial phase of labor feel significantly less intimidating.
A successful transition sequence might pair a sensory reset, like adjusting lighting, with a simple, immediate action item. Committing to a specific workflow process helps you stay focused even when the initial novelty of a project begins to fade. Over time, these daily habits turn into automated triggers that reduce the friction of task initiation.
Managing Fatigue with Strategic Breaks
Attempting to force continuous output without rest inevitably leads to cognitive burnout and an accumulation of subtle performance errors. Integrating planned intervals of rest allows your nervous system to reset and process the information gathered during deep work sessions. These brief intervals prevent long-term exhaustion and ensure your final hours of work match the quality of your morning output.
During these intervals, it is crucial to avoid alternative digital screens that continue to consume vital cognitive bandwidth. Engaging in light physical movement or breathing exercises provides a genuine mental rest that restores attention control mechanisms. Returning to your station with refreshed mental energy makes it simple to execute the final steps of your project with complete clarity.
